Pioneer TS-MR2040 Marine 8-Inch 200-Watt Coaxial Speakers

Pioneer Ts-Mr2040 8 Inch Marine Speaker

Brand: Pioneer Model: TS-MR2040 Number of items: 1 Dimensions: 5.25" h x 9.75" w x 17.75" l, 8.66 pounds Eight-inch coaxial speakers with 200 watts maximum power handling (40 watts nominal) Water-resistant white IMPP composite woofer Poly Imide reflex horn tweeter Strenuously resists water, corrosion, and heat 25 Hz to 30 kHz frequency response; 92 dB sensitivity

This eight-inch, two-way speaker is built specifically for marine use, with heavy-duty construction that strenuously resists water, corrosion, heat--and boring music. Pioneer research showed that more bass is required for boating applications, and this one delivers. Pioneer Nautica Speakers Designed from the ground up to meet current boating/marine requirements, Pioneer's new marine speakers incorporate superior components and design to improve sound and resist the wear and tear associated with harsh, wet environments. Water-resistant injection molded polypropylene (IMPP) composite cones, elastomer surrounds, acrylonitrile-elastomer styrene (AES) glass fiber reinforced basket/magnet covers and gold tinsel wire are all incorporated in the new Nautica speakers to endure rusting, corrosion and warping. TS-MR2040 Features Water-resistant IMPP Composite Cone Pioneer's popular injection molded polypylene (IMPP) cones produce outstanding mid-bass response and resist the effects of salt water, humidity and extreme heat. 3/4-Inch Poly-Imide Reflex Horn Tweeter The Reflex Horn design is a Pioneer innovation that delivers stunning high frequencies while at the same time providing protection for the tweeter from moisture. Elastomer Surround Each speaker utilizes an elastomer surround that resists color fading or running, which extends the longevity of the product. Acrylonitrile-Elastomer Styrene (AES) Glass Fiber Reinforced Basket/Magnet Cover The AES cover protects the magnetic circuit that can affect the performance of the speaker. The speakers also sport the pure white AES grilles to resist fading and yellowing caused by direct sunlight and heat. Gold Tinsel Wire Gold tinsel wire and gold plated wire terminals are used for better current transfer. An eight-inch, two-way marine speaker with 200 watts power handling. Click to enlarge. What's in the Box Pioneer TS-MR2040 Speakers (Pair), Mounting Hardware, Installation Guide
